Remote Financial Analysis: What Senior Finance Professionals Need to Know in 2026

Financial analysis has historically been one of the functions most resistant to remote arrangements, anchored to in-office expectations at banks, investment firms, and large corporate finance teams. That resistance has shifted materially over the past several years, and senior financial professionals with 10 or more years of experience are now operating in a remote market that is more accessible than at any previous point. The caveat is that the remote financial analyst market rewards strategic scope and business partnership capability over technical modeling depth alone. Companies hiring Senior Financial Analysts, FP&A Managers, and Finance Directors for remote roles are looking for professionals who can translate financial analysis into business decisions, not just professionals who can build accurate models.

Is the Remote Financial Analyst Market Saturated?

The general financial analyst market is competitive. Finance is a function with consistent demand across industries and a large pool of trained professionals at the three-to-seven year experience level. The market stratifies at the senior level in two ways. First, by function: FP&A at the senior and director level, where the role is defined by business partnership and forward-looking scenario modeling rather than backward-looking reporting, has a smaller qualified pool than general financial analysis. Second, by industry: technology company finance roles, particularly at SaaS companies that value unit economics and cohort analysis, are harder to fill at the senior level because they require financial professionals who understand and can model subscription revenue mechanics, CAC payback, and LTV ratios alongside traditional financial statements. Those professionals are not abundant.

What Seniority Level Actually Gets Hired Remotely?

Remote financial analyst hiring is strongest at the Senior Financial Analyst, FP&A Manager, and Finance Director level in technology companies, private equity-backed businesses, and professional services firms with distributed operations. CFO roles are increasingly remote at companies under 300 employees, particularly at venture-backed companies where the finance function is lean and leadership-driven. Corporate finance roles at large enterprise companies are the slowest to adopt remote arrangements, though FP&A functions in particular have moved faster than accounting and controllership because the work is inherently forward-looking and advisory rather than transaction-based.

Why Do Senior Financial Analysts Get Filtered Out?

Business impact framing is the primary filter and the most consistent failure mode for experienced finance professionals entering the remote market. Senior analysts who describe their work in terms of reports prepared and models maintained rather than decisions influenced and business outcomes shaped are screened as technical practitioners rather than strategic partners. A second filter is technology company financial literacy: companies in the SaaS and technology space screen for financial professionals who understand subscription revenue mechanics, ARR reconciliation, Rule of 40, and unit economics modeling. Finance professionals from traditional industries who have not explicitly engaged with these frameworks are regularly screened out of technology finance roles. Third, financial modeling tool currency matters: professionals who have worked primarily in Excel without demonstrable experience in financial planning platforms (Anaplan, Adaptive Insights, Pigment, or equivalent) are deprioritized for senior roles at companies that have modernized their FP&A infrastructure.

Frequently Asked Questions

Is the remote financial analyst market accessible for senior professionals?
Yes, and access has improved significantly. The strongest remote opportunities are in FP&A at the senior and director level, particularly at technology companies and private equity-backed businesses. Professionals who can frame their work as business partnership and strategic advisory rather than reporting and modeling are in the most favorable position.
What financial skills are most in demand for remote senior analyst roles?
FP&A with scenario modeling and sensitivity analysis is the most consistently demanded skillset. SaaS unit economics (CAC, LTV, payback period, ARR reconciliation) is increasingly a screening criterion at technology companies. Financial planning platform experience (Anaplan, Adaptive Insights, Pigment) is a differentiator at the senior level.
Do senior financial analysts need specific industry experience for remote roles?
Technology company experience is the most transferable and the most actively sought in the remote market. Financial services professionals face the most industry-specificity in screening. Professionals from traditional industries who want to transition to technology finance roles should explicitly address unit economics and subscription revenue modeling in their profiles.
What is the difference between financial analyst and FP&A roles in the remote market?
Financial analyst is a broader title that spans reporting, modeling, and analysis across functions. FP&A (Financial Planning and Analysis) is specifically forward-looking: budgeting, forecasting, scenario analysis, and business partnering. FP&A roles at the senior level are consistently more remote-eligible than general financial analyst or controllership roles because the work is advisory rather than transaction-based.
